Joe Rogan calls on Dana White for drastic UFC regulation change
Mark J. Rebilas-Imagn Images

Joe Rogan thinks Dana White needs to make a big change to the UFC.

The podcast host is a huge fan of the top MMA promotion, but that does not stop him from speaking out about what he thinks could be improved.

He has already pushed for a UFC kickboxing league in the past, and now he has brought up another idea he wants them to consider.

Joe Rogan wants the UFC to add more weight divisions


Photo by Carmen Mandato/Getty Images

Rogan believes the gaps between some of the UFC weight classes are simply too large.

He thinks the solution is to introduce additional divisions.

“There should be a weight class every ten pounds for men… Like 185 to 205 is bananas. 20lbs is crazy,” Rogan said on an episode of the JRE Fight Companion.

He added: “I think that they should have legitimately a weight class every 10lbs in MMA. And I don’t think that’s bad.”
